Output 1073793adb7c62bfb96e662ac82c78d028e6179a7cf355227b9f08e1dd97b4fe:1

value
192823581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de6dd616f0e74904218a584908a33e4d67030428 OP_EQUAL
address
3My7WgvaKr8dNaPaiNCQ97vAWCmZkYchUT
transaction
1073793adb7c62bfb96e662ac82c78d028e6179a7cf355227b9f08e1dd97b4fe
confirmations
445640
spent
true